1. Kitchen Renovations

Revamp your kitchen for a sleek, functional space with these upgrades:
  • Update countertops with durable materials like granite or quartz.
  • Give your cabinets a makeover by painting them with a fresh coat or updating the hardware for a modern touch.
  • Upgrade fixtures for added style and functionality, like a pull-down faucet or under-cabinet lighting.
  • Consider adding a kitchen island for extra prep space and seating.
  • Don’t forget about storage—installing a pantry or maximizing cabinet space can make a big difference.

4. Overall Painting

Give your walls a vibrant makeover with a fresh coat of paint, instantly brightening up the space and masking any imperfections. Here are some tips:
  • Choose light, neutral tones to create an airy atmosphere.
  • Think about adding accent walls to inject a pop of color or define distinct areas within your space.
  • Remember to patch up any holes and sand rough spots before painting.

5. Energy-Efficient Features

Save big on utility bills with energy-efficient upgrades:
  • Choose appliances with high Energy Star ratings for minimal energy consumption.
  • Opt for LED lighting throughout your property for long-lasting brightness and savings.
  • Opt for programmable thermostats to efficiently control heating and cooling in your space.

Improve Energy Efficiency

Improving energy efficiency is essential for both attracting tenants and cutting utility costs. Consider these upgrades:
  • Install LED lighting
  • Upgrade to smart thermostats
  • Seal gaps and insulate windows
  • Replace old appliances with energy-efficient models

How to Talk to Your Landlords About Upgrades

When you introduce the art of communication with your landlord regarding upgrades, learn how to effectively convey your needs and suggestions to enhance your rental property for mutual benefit and satisfaction.
  • Research thoroughly and articulate clear reasons to your landlord why upgrades are essential. Highlight the benefits and improvements they’ll bring to the property, fostering a constructive dialogue for mutual understanding and agreement.
  • Put your request in writing and include estimates for upgrade costs. This clear communication helps your landlord understand your needs and facilitates discussion on improving the rental property together.
  • Make sure to document any agreements or promises in writing to ensure understanding. This ensures clarity and accountability for both you and your landlord, promoting a smoother renovation process.
  • Suggest splitting the upgrade costs with your landlord, creating a mutually beneficial scenario where both parties invest in improving the property, fostering a win-win situation and enhancing tenant satisfaction.
  • Whenever maintenance or repairs are needed, seize the opportunity to initiate discussions about upgrades. Use these instances as a chance to improve your rental property for both your and your landlord’s benefit.
